Title :
Balanced operation of three phase synchronous motors connected to a single phase supply

Abstract :
Balanced operation of three phase synchronous motors has been dealt with extensively in the literature. However, unbalanced operation has not received as much attention. One of the interesting unbalance modes of these motors is their operation from a single phase supply. In this paper, the possibility of operating three phase synchronous motors from a single phase supply through the use of a two element-phase balancer is explored. The values of the reactances of the phase balancer to cause complete balance, together with their variations with load have been presented. Furthermore, the paper includes two methods to obtain positive as well as negative sequence impedances of the motor
